RG14 7FN is a residential postcode situated on Monks Lane, Newbury, RG14 with 12 addresses.
It ranks as the 501st largest and 381st most expensive of the 1,148 postcodes in the RG14 area. The dominant property type is a modern flat built after 1980.
The postcode contains a total of 12 properties: 12 flats.

Sale prices range from £218,838 for 2 bedroom leasehold flats (637 ft2) to £319,914 for 3 bedroom leasehold flats (1,291 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£983 pcm for 2 bed flats to £1,321 pcm for 3 bed flats.
The gross rental yield is between 5.0% and 5.4%.
The average value per square foot is £266.
The last sale in RG14 7FN sold for £290,000 on 30th July 2025. Since then prices are down an average of 2.4%.
The current average value in the postcode is £285,707.
The RG14 7FN Sales Market has decreased by 1.1% over the last 10 years.
